What will you do?
- Document and test client internal controls
- Analyze client accounts and financial statements through risk assessment procedures, internal control testing, substantive procedures and analytics
- Engage in and assist in client interviews, primarily relating to key controls and specific account analysis
- Research and develop solutions to technical issues related to the client's business or proposals
- Supervise, train, and mentor new associates and interns on audit processes
- Plan work in appropriate priorities and sequences
- Proactively communicate with appropriate management regarding work status, schedule requests, and time/budget variances, etc.
- Manage work time appropriately to ensure client expectations and deadlines are consistently met
- Develop professional relationships with clients and demonstrate appropriate behavior at all times at client site
- Maintain professional standards of the firm and client confidentiality
- Develop technical skills through on the job experience and formal channels, such as seminars, in-house CPE training, etc.
- Participate in CPE relevant to work assignments and maintain compliance with firm CPE requirements
- Contribute to a positive work environment by building strong working relationships at peer, mentor, and team levels
- Actively participate in Career Development Program (CDP) activities, including leadership, recruiting, marketing, and professional areas
- Bachelor's degree in Accounting
- 150 Credit hours to sit for the CPA exam
- 0-1 years of work experience in public accounting
- A strong track record of leadership
- 25 days of paid time off for all professional level employees
- Half-day Fridays during the summer
- Employer-subsidized medical & dental benefits for both employee and family
- 401(k) with employer match
- Financial support for CPA review course and exam fees
- Opportunity to attend internal trainings and webinars
- 2 paid days off annually for personal community service activities
- A true "open-door" policy at all levels
